HOWARD COUNTY OFFICE ON AGING

The Howard County Office on Aging is a division of the Howard County Department of Citizen Services, and is the principal agency that plans, advocates, develops, and coordinates programs and services for seniors and their family members.

Programs and activities of the Office on Aging are open to all people regardless of race, creed, or national origin.

Our mission is to promote a full, dignified life for older people in Howard County, encouraging their involvement in all aspects of life and recognizing them as a vital force in the community. We seek to enrich the lives of older people across their life span, whether they live independently in the community, require assistance or are residents of long term care facilities.
